About the type: Boeing 747-8

The Boeing 747-8 is the last member of the Boeing 747 family, a series of large, long-range wide-body airliners built by Boeing Commercial Airplanes. It is the largest model of the 747 and Boeing's largest aircraft overall. Following the introduction of the 747-400, Boeing explored larger 747 versions as potential competitors to the proposed double-deck Airbus A3XX, later developed as the Airbus A380. The stretched aircraft, initially called the 747 Advanced, was officially launched as the 747-8 on November 14, 2005, with the designation reflecting its technological ties to the 787 Dreamliner. At the time, Boeing forecast a market of 300 aircraft.
